The naira shed N0.82 against the dollar at the official window

Nigeria’s currency, Naira, depreciated further against the American dollar at the official window on Tuesday.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N) data shows that the Naira closed at N1,471.08/$1, compared to N1,470.26/$1 traded on Monday.
